The present study aimed to validate MTT ( 3 [4,5- dimethylthiazol -2-y 1]-2,5 diphenyltetrazoliumbromide test, which determines the spermatozoal mitochondrial activity, for evaluation of the fresh and frozen-thawed buffalo sperm viability with special reference to spermatozoal in vitro fertilizing capacity (IVF). Fresh ejaculates and frozen-thawed semen from six buffalo-bulls were included in this. study.
